Default fuel gauge advice.

In my wife's civic the fuel gauge will rise as you drive it on long trips. Normal short trips do not effect it.

Today we drove 80 miles, started with a half of a tank. when we arrived at our destination the gauge said over full tank. It will stay at a full tank until car cools down, then it will return to normal. Same thing happened on the trip home.

I assume this is a sending unit problem. But could this be another issue such as a fuel pressure problem?
